The 2014 Marc J. Small Scholarships were awarded last night at Methacton High Schools Awards night.  This years winners are Emily Demarco and Taylor Lesage  The scholarship includes a $2,500 award to be used for their continued education.  They received a plaque and their names are displayed on a perpetual plaque at the school.

Emily and Taylor were selected based on their applications, recommendations from their coaches and a personal reference. Marc’s family and the club felt that Emily and Taylor best demonstrated the traits of strength, bravery and character. These qualities were the foundations of Marc’s persona and part of the reason we honor him today.

Marc J. Small was a Lower Providence resident.  He played soccer throughout his youth for Methacton United Soccer Club and Methacton High School.  Marc was a special Forces Medic serving in the United States Army in Afghanistan.

As evidence of his intelligence, commitment, and courage, Marc rose to the rank of Staff Sergeant, led his class in medical training and earned the elite “Green Beret”.  Marc became a medic to care for his Army team as well as some of the poorest, most oppressed people on earth.  Marc had only been in Afghanistan three weeks, but during that time he treated 40 patients a day, and built a relationship with the local people and children.

On February 12, 2009 Marc was killed in action in service to a grateful nation.  While his loss is very difficult for everyone who knew him; they know his heroism and sacrifice, like so many others, was in defense of freedom and liberty.

To honor Marc’s memory Methacton United Soccer Club are sponsors the Marc J. Small Memorial Tournament.  This is an annual small sided soccer tournament focused on elements which were an important part of Marc’s personality and life; strength, bravery and character.  All proceeds from the tournament will fund two Marc J. Small Scholarships. These scholarships will be awarded annually to a male and a female senior from the Methacton High School soccer teams.  The scholarships will be awarded to players who played for Methacton United Soccer Club.    To date we have awarded $25,000 in scholarships.
